L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Wipe anodized aluminum rail with a microfiber cloth and a neutral pH detergent solution; rinse with clean water and dry immediately to prevent spotting. Inspect glass marbles and track weekly; remove debris with compressed air or soft brush to maintain smooth sliding. Sanitize high-touch areas (menu holders, rack ends, chair backs) using an approved surface sanitizer at labeled dwell time to prevent contamination and support health code compliance.#@@#Additional Info#@#San Jamar CK6544A slide check rack is 44" L x 3/4" W x 2" H, made of anodized aluminum. It includes glass marbles for smooth ticket sliding, weighs 1.69 pounds, and mounts to the kitchen pass for organized order flow.#@@#General Info#@#Description #@#

Clean aluminum surfaces weekly with a neutral pH cleaner and soft cloth to prevent residue buildup. Inspect glass marbles monthly for smooth operation and replace if chipped. Lubricate sliding track quarterly with food‑grade silicone lubricant applied sparingly. Verify level and secure mounting bolts after heavy use to maintain alignment and reduce wear.
